When our service providers add a job to their end of their google calendar should it block out that slot in the Amelia calendar? It's something that we just can't seem to get right and our providers are having to block out whole days in their portals under the 'special days' tab to stop double bookings but this isn't ideal as they might only need to block half of the day.

In order for Amelia slots to be unavailable when your provider makes an event in Calendar, you need to have Amelia pull Busy slots from the calendar.
This option is in Amelia > Settings > Integrations > Google Calendar, and it is called Remove Google Calendar Busy Slots. Once this is enabled, scroll down and set Maximum Number Of Events Returned to 2000.
This will make sure that Amelia "sees" and makes busy as many busy days and times in your provider's integrated calendar.
